Transaction cadc770b680161314c87dc99d528d82d25ded78d359e7e094a273e8bc93c0d96
1 Input
2 Outputs
- cadc770b680161314c87dc99d528d82d25ded78d359e7e094a273e8bc93c0d96:0
- cadc770b680161314c87dc99d528d82d25ded78d359e7e094a273e8bc93c0d96:1
value 17500000
address 3FNtfhqp6cRikZBWtJnXYim5tAt9ScM4KL
value 1712940
address 1LhzJjzHrfpimvyRre2sutTRPbp1LYNP1V